#d6febf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d6febf is composed of 83.9% red, 99.6%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 24.8%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 98.1 degrees, a saturation of 96.9% and a lightness of 87.3%. #d6febf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#adfd7f.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

Shades and Tints of #d6febf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050d00 is the darkest color, while #fbfff9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d6febf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#dee0dd is the less saturated color, while #d6febf is the most saturated one.
